使用SQL创建数据库后,数据库文件通常存储在服务器的文件系统中。具 置取决于所使用的SQL服务器类型和配置。
MySQL数据库
在MySQL中,数据库文件通常存储在数据目录中,其默认位置为:
/var/lib/mysql
每个数据库都有一个以其名称命名的目录,其中包含数据文件(.ibd)和日志文件(.log)。
PostgreSQL数据库
在PostgreSQL中,数据库文件存储在称为数据目录的专用于该数据库的目录中。默认位置为:
/var/lib/postgresql/data/
数据目录包含多个子目录,例如:
base:存储系统表和类型
pg_tbl:存储用户表
pg_toast:存储表中大对象
微软SQL Server数据库
在微软SQL Server中,数据库文件存储在数据文件目录和日志文件目录中。默认位置为:
C:\Program Files\Microsoft SQL Server\MSSQL15.MSSQLSERVER\MSSQL\Data
C:\Program Files\Microsoft SQL Server\MSSQL15.MSSQLSERVER\MSSQL\Log
每个数据库都有一个以其名称命名的文件夹,其中包含数据文件(.mdf)和日志文件(.ldf)。
其他注意事项
上述位置是默认位置,可以通过服务器配置进行更改。此外,还可能有多个数据文件和日志文件与数据库关联,具体取决于数据库大小和配置。建议在创建数据库之前检查服务器文档,以确定特定环境中的确切位置。